Work at M-KOPA
Brendah Nambalirwa serves as the Global Head of Employee Experience at M-KOPA Solar, a position she has held since 2020. In this role, she oversees the execution of global strategies related to Learning and Development, Employee Engagement, Performance Management, Recruitment and Selection, and various Talent Management Initiatives. Her leadership focuses on optimizing employee experience and engagement across the organization, contributing to M-KOPA's mission of providing sustainable energy solutions.
Education and Expertise
Brendah Nambalirwa has a diverse educational background. She completed her Bachelor's degree in Social Work at Makerere University from 2000 to 2003. She further pursued a Master's degree in Business Administration and Management at Uganda Martyrs University from 2006 to 2008. Additionally, she obtained a Master's degree in Data Analytics and HR from Arden University between 2019 and 2021. In 2022, she completed the RIKA HR Leadership Program, focusing on Human Resources Management.
Background
Brendah Nambalirwa has extensive experience in human resources and employee engagement. Before her current role at M-KOPA, she worked as the Head of HR & Admin at M-KOPA Solar from 2014 to 2020. She also served as Station Manager at ECair in Pointe Noire for 11 months in 2011-2012. Her career spans multiple countries, including Ghana, Uganda, and Congo, where she played a key role in establishing the people function in various organizations.
